Permit Requirements in Pelham
Know when you need a permit to ensure your project is legal and safe
General Rules
Permits protect safety and ensure garage doors handle weight, wind, and operation properly.
In Pelham, they're typically required for installations or replacements, but not always for simple fixes.
Always confirm with local building officials.
When Permits Are Required
Often needed for:
- Full garage door replacement
- New electric opener installation
- Structural changes to the door frame or opening
Verify specifics for your project.
Common Exemptions
Usually exempt:
- Minor repairs like lubrication or spring adjustments
- Cosmetic panel fixes without structural work

Permit Process
1. Verify Requirements
Call or visit Pelham's building department to check if your garage door work needs a permit.
2. Gather Documents
Prepare plans, photos, contractor details, and any required forms.
3. Submit Application
File with the city; pay any applicable fees.
4. Get Approval & Inspect
Once approved, complete work and schedule a final inspection.

Special Considerations
HOA Rules
HOA Approval: Pelham neighborhoods often have HOAs. Get their okay for exterior changes like new garage doors before starting.
Review your HOA rules.
Zoning
Zoning Compliance: Confirm door size and style fit residential zoning rules.
Large or commercial-style doors may need variance.
Historic Properties
Historic Districts: If your home is in a designated area, extra design reviews may apply.
Contact city planning for details.
